/** Describes one possible command line/config file option. There are two |
|
kinds of properties of an option. First describe it syntactically and |
|
are used only to validate input. Second affect interpretation of the |
|
option, for example default value for it or function that should be |
|
called when the value is finally known. Routines which perform parsing |
|
never use second kind of properties -- they are side effect free. |
|
@sa options_description |
|
*/ |
|
class BOOST_PROGRAM_OPTIONS_DECL option_description { |
|
public: |
|
|
|
option_description(); |
|
|
|
/** Initializes the object with the passed data. |
|
|
|
Note: it would be nice to make the second parameter auto_ptr, |
|
to explicitly pass ownership. Unfortunately, it's often needed to |
|
create objects of types derived from 'value_semantic': |
|
options_description d; |
|
d.add_options()("a", parameter<int>("n")->default_value(1)); |
|
Here, the static type returned by 'parameter' should be derived |
|
from value_semantic. |
|
|
|
Alas, derived->base conversion for auto_ptr does not really work, |
|
see |
|
http://anubis.dkuug.dk/jtc1/sc22/wg21/docs/papers/2000/n1232.pdf |
|
http://std.dkuug.dk/jtc1/sc22/wg21/docs/cwg_defects.html#84 |
|
|
|
So, we have to use plain old pointers. Besides, users are not |
|
expected to use the constructor directly. |
|
|
|
|
|
The 'name' parameter is interpreted by the following rules: |
|
- if there's no "," character in 'name', it specifies long name |
|
- otherwise, the part before "," specifies long name and the part |
|
after -- short name. |
|
*/ |
|
option_description(const char* name, |
|
const value_semantic* s); |
|
|
|
/** Initializes the class with the passed data. |
|
*/ |
|
option_description(const char* name, |
|
const value_semantic* s, |
|
const char* description); |
|
|
|
virtual ~option_description(); |
|
|
|
enum match_result { no_match, full_match, approximate_match }; |
|
|
|
/** Given 'option', specified in the input source, |
|
returns 'true' if 'option' specifies *this. |
|
*/ |
|
match_result match(const std::string& option, bool approx, |
|
bool long_ignore_case, bool short_ignore_case) const; |
|
|
|
/** Returns the key that should identify the option, in |
|
particular in the variables_map class. |
|
The 'option' parameter is the option spelling from the |
|
input source. |
|
If option name contains '*', returns 'option'. |
|
If long name was specified, it's the long name, otherwise |
|
it's a short name with prepended '-'. |
|
*/ |
|
const std::string& key(const std::string& option) const; |
|
|
|
const std::string& long_name() const; |
|
|
|
/// Explanation of this option |
|
const std::string& description() const; |
|
|
|
/// Semantic of option's value |
|
shared_ptr<const value_semantic> semantic() const; |
|
|
|
/// Returns the option name, formatted suitably for usage message. |
|
std::string format_name() const; |
|
|
|
/** Returns the parameter name and properties, formatted suitably for |
|
usage message. */ |
|
std::string format_parameter() const; |
|
|
|
private: |
|
|
|
option_description& set_name(const char* name); |
|
|
|
std::string m_short_name, m_long_name, m_description; |
|
// shared_ptr is needed to simplify memory management in |
|
// copy ctor and destructor. |
|
shared_ptr<const value_semantic> m_value_semantic; |
|
}; |

/** A set of option descriptions. This provides convenient interface for |
|
adding new option (the add_options) method, and facilities to search |
|
for options by name. |
|
|
|
See @ref a_adding_options "here" for option adding interface discussion. |
|
@sa option_description |
|
*/ |
|
class BOOST_PROGRAM_OPTIONS_DECL options_description { |
|
public: |
|
static const unsigned m_default_line_length; |
|
|
|
/** Creates the instance. */ |
|
options_description(unsigned line_length = m_default_line_length, |
|
unsigned min_description_length = m_default_line_length / 2); |
|
/** Creates the instance. The 'caption' parameter gives the name of |
|
this 'options_description' instance. Primarily useful for output. |
|
The 'description_length' specifies the number of columns that |
|
should be reserved for the description text; if the option text |
|
encroaches into this, then the description will start on the next |
|
line. |
|
*/ |
|
options_description(const std::string& caption, |
|
unsigned line_length = m_default_line_length, |
|
unsigned min_description_length = m_default_line_length / 2); |
|
/** Adds new variable description. Throws duplicate_variable_error if |
|
either short or long name matches that of already present one. |
|
*/ |
|
void add(shared_ptr<option_description> desc); |
|
/** Adds a group of option description. This has the same |
|
effect as adding all option_descriptions in 'desc' |
|
individually, except that output operator will show |
|
a separate group. |
|
Returns *this. |
|
*/ |
|
options_description& add(const options_description& desc); |
|
|
|
public: |
|
/** Returns an object of implementation-defined type suitable for adding |
|
options to options_description. The returned object will |
|
have overloaded operator() with parameter type matching |
|
'option_description' constructors. Calling the operator will create |
|
new option_description instance and add it. |
|
*/ |
|
options_description_easy_init add_options(); |
|
|
|
const option_description& find(const std::string& name, |
|
bool approx, |
|
bool long_ignore_case = false, |
|
bool short_ignore_case = false) const; |
|
|
|
const option_description* find_nothrow(const std::string& name, |
|
bool approx, |
|
bool long_ignore_case = false, |
|
bool short_ignore_case = false) const; |
|
|
|
|
|
const std::vector< shared_ptr<option_description> >& options() const; |
|
|
|
/** Produces a human readable output of 'desc', listing options, |
|
their descriptions and allowed parameters. Other options_description |
|
instances previously passed to add will be output separately. */ |
|
friend BOOST_PROGRAM_OPTIONS_DECL std::ostream& operator<<(std::ostream& os, |
|
const options_description& desc); |
|
|
|
/** Outputs 'desc' to the specified stream, calling 'f' to output each |
|
option_description element. */ |
|
void print(std::ostream& os) const; |
